## Report Exports: Timezone Handling

All timestamps in the Quartzline reporting store are persisted in UTC. Export jobs convert to the tenant's configured zone at render time using the `tenant_prefs.tz` column — never at write time. Historical exports regenerate with the zone rules current at export, so DST edge rows may shift between runs; this is expected. Maintainers changing conversion logic must re-run the golden-export suite. The reporting store is reached via:

database URL for bahop-yagep: mssql://sildor_svc:35ha7jz@db-fb6d.nelvrodyn.example:5432/casath

Hi team — heads-up from the desk: from Monday, folks from Brindlecote next door can use our canteen between 12:00 and 14:00. They'll show their own passes; just wave them through to level 1 and nowhere else. If the connecting door between the buildings is locked, open it with the code below.

turnstile pass: bdg-YEOZLM-79341408

## Fire-Drill Roll Call — Pellward House Reception

During drills, reception staff carry the visitor register to the Birchlot Yard muster point and check names against the sign-in sheet. Count contractors separately and report totals to the drill marshal before anyone re-enters. Reception returns first to reopen the lobby. To unlock the lobby doors after the all-clear, use the override code below.

staff pass of yawig-fafof = bdg-THTRC-0

## v3.8.0 — Setting renamed

Heads up, support folks: the old `UPSTREAM_FUSE_MODE` setting is now `CIRCUIT_BREAKER_POLICY`. Same behavior — it controls how Pellwick trips when the Varnish-Oak upstream API starts timing out — but the old name is ignored as of this release, which has bitten a few customers already. When helping someone migrate their env file, have them set the new key, and then the breaker's upstream auth secret goes on the very next line.

secret setting of tadup-fafof: COURIER_KEY13=e04295166840c